## Artifact Signing — SDK Parity Notes (Weekly Sync)

Kestrel SDK for Android reached parity with the Swift client this sprint: offline queueing, batched telemetry, and retry semantics now match. Both SDKs ship as signed artifacts from the same pipeline. Remaining gap: background sync throttling, targeted next sprint. Verify both release bundles before tagging. Both artifacts validate against the shared signing key below.

signing key of kawig-fafog = bky19_6Fypv1qws7J8qJtaYjX

Subject: Zero-downtime schema migration plan — review requested

Security reviewers, the Marrowgate release applies the orders-table migration using the expand/contract pattern: new columns land first, dual-writes run for 48 hours, then the legacy columns are dropped in a follow-up release. No locks are held longer than 200ms, and all migration steps run under the restricted migrator role with audit logging enabled. Please confirm the permission scoping before Thursday. The verification token for the migration dry run follows.

session token of yahap-fafop = htk9_f6aa94135

## Changelog — Stonevale UI Kit v9

Changed defaults: versioning moved from loose ranges to exact pins. Consuming apps no longer auto-pull minor releases. Rationale: three breakage incidents last quarter from unreviewed minors. Renovate-style bump proposals now open PRs instead of merging. Peer dependency warnings promoted to errors in CI. Action for teams: pin before Friday's freeze. Full details in the kit docs. New default resolution settings are below.

config for tagaf-bawif:
[norok]
host = norok.ordinworks.local
user = norok_svc
database = norok_prod

Leadership Review Briefing — Tarnwell Hospitality

Prepared for the incoming director. The Keystone Rewards overhaul replaces flat points with spend-based tiers across all Ardenfield properties. Pilot results at three sites showed a 9% lift in repeat bookings. Rollout is planned over two quarters, pending systems work led by Obel Franz. The underlying strategic intent is set out below.

management briefing: Headcount on the Belix team goes from 60 to 93 by the end of November. Gross margin on Belix came in at 23 percent against a plan of 47 percent.